Temporary Graphic Designer
- Colliers Engineering & Design (Rochester, NY)
-
Overview
Colliers Engineering & Design is seeking a temporary Graphic Designer to help design and produce all digital and print marketing materials including but not limited to: brochures, interactive e-newsletters, tradeshow graphics, promotional giveaways, direct mailings, e-mail campaigns, invitations, posters, signs, infographics, promo items, photo retouching, power point presentations & trade magazine ads.
Responsibilities
+ Create and maintain a consistent brand image for standard corporate documents, including proposals, SOQ’s, etc.
+ Ensuring consistent branding standards throughout the firm.
+ Oversee the timely production and distribution of the completed deliverables.
+ Responsible for directing, shooting and maintaining all photographic material used. Maintain the file catalog of the project photos for use in proposals, presentations and newsletters and brochures.
+ Working with other designers to coordinate brand transitions associated with acquisitions.
+ Assist proposal team with creative design and production services in support of client-based deliverables.
+ Ability to go on location for project photography (in-state) or help coordinate freelance photographers as needed.
Qualifications
+ Minimum of 3-5-years in the marketing environment of the Architectural/Engineering industry.
+ Candidates must possess strong organizational skill and interpersonal capabilities, have excellent communication and creative abilities.
+ Ability to thrive in a team environment.
+ Proficient in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ign, Photography, Outlook, Excel and Word a must.
Compensation: $53,105 to $76,000 per year (depending on qualifications)
